public AdinTceRepo() { this._CommandBuilder = new AdinTceCommandBuilder(new TokenMiniFactory(), new FormatFactory()); this._webManager = new AdinTceWebManager(); this._responseReader = new AdinTceResponseReader(); this._jsonManager = new AdinTceJsonManager(); _webManager.SetCredentials(new System.Net.NetworkCredential( ConfigurationManager.AppSettings["AdinTceLogin"], ConfigurationManager.AppSettings["AdinTcePassword"])); GUIDtoken = new AdinTceGUIDToken(); tokenBuilder = new AdinTceExplicitTokenBuilder(); }
public AdinTceRepo( IQueryManagers.ICommandBuilder CommandBuilder_, IWebManagers.IWebManager webManager_, IWebManagers.IResponseReader responseReader_, IJsonManagers.IJsonManger jsonManager_) { this._CommandBuilder = CommandBuilder_; this._webManager = webManager_; this._responseReader = responseReader_; this._jsonManager = jsonManager_; GUIDtoken = new AdinTceGUIDToken(); tokenBuilder = new AdinTceExplicitTokenBuilder(); }